Historically, the main applications of solar energy technologies in Canada have been non-electric active solar system applications for space heating, water heating and drying crops and lumber. In 2001, there were more than 12,000 residential solar water heating systems and 300 commercial/industrial. .

Canada ranks among the world’s top producers of renewable electricity. In 2023, Canada was the fourth-largest global producer of renewable electricity, despite being only the 38 th most populous country 1 2. This leading position is primarily driven by hydroelectricity, which accounts for the.

Success of cadmium telluride PV has been due to the low cost achievable with the CdTe technology, made possible by combining adequate efficiency with lower module area costs. Direct manufacturing cost for CdTe PV modules reached $0.57 per watt in 2013, and capital cost per new watt of capacity was about $0.9 per watt (including land and buildings) in 2008.
